However, think about it, in the past six years, the Champions League finals seem to have formed a pocket-sized tradition - from the 18th to 19th season, all runner-ups in the past Champions League finals were sealed. Yes, before this season, there were six consecutive Champions League finals. No matter how many goals the champion scored, the runner-up goal was zero. From the 18th to 19th season, Liverpool defeated Tottenham 2:0, and from the 19th to 20th season, the Champions League final staged four boring 1:0 games, namely Bayern defeated Paris, Chelsea defeated Manchester City, Real Madrid defeated Liverpool, and Manchester City defeated Inter Milan. It was not until the 23rd to 24th season that Real Madrid copied Liverpool's goal data from the 18th to 19th season, defeating Dortmund 2-0. Although, whether 1:0 or 2:0, it is not a one-sided score, the runner-up does not score, which may affect the quality of the Champions League finals. What we hope to see is a goal battle like Real Madrid 4:1 Juventus and Barcelona 3:1 Manchester United. You should know that before the 18th season to 19th season, the Champions League had scored goals in the finals for eight consecutive seasons. By chance, further forward, Inter Milan also participated in the Champions League final where the runner-up was sealed by the runner-up. It was from the 2009 to 10 seasons, Inter Milan 2:0 Bayern. This 5:0 not only continued the tradition of running-up not scoring in the past six years, but also expanded infinitely. 5:0, which is much more powerful than 1:0 and 2:0.
